Question
Use a suitable identity to get the following products.
(x + 3) (x + 3)

Solution
The product will be as follows
(x + 3) (x + 3) = (x + 3)2
= (x)2 + 2(x) (3) + (3)2 [(a + b)2 = a2 + 2ab + b2]
= x2 + 6x + 9
